Haylage Pro Premium Grass Mix
Haylage Pro is a 50:50 mixture of premium late-heading tetraploid perennial ryegrass and tall fescue. The high sugar levels in the ryegrass help to ferment the silage quicker and increase the energy in the forage. Tall fescue with it's highly digestible fiber (energy) contributes to make this an excellent forage for high producing dairy cows. Designed to increase forage yield and milk per acre when seeded with alfalfa. Excellent for silage or balage. Not for dry hay production. Seed with alfalfa or red clover at 8-15 lbs/acre or seed by itself at 30 lbs/acre.Byron Seed LLC - This product is supplied by Byron Seeds LLC, a company that specializes in forages.

Alfaplus Premium Grass Mix
Alfaplus is a mixture of 50% hay type tall fescue, 40% late-heading orchardgrass, and 10% timothy. A very easy to dry all grass mixture. The tall fescue provides highly digestible fiber (energy) and good drought tolerance with its deep root system. A premium orchardgrass variety that is late-heading. Timothy is included for added palatability. An excellent mix for most soil types. Great to add to alfalfa or red clover for dry hay, silage or balage production. Seed 10-15 lbs with a legume or 25-30 lbs by itself.Byron Seed LLC - This product is supplied by Byron Seeds LLC, a company that specializes in forages.

Alfamate Premium Grass Mix
Alfamate is an all grass mixture of 50% Hakari Alaska Brome, 40% late-maturing orchardgrass, and 10% timothy. Makes a very soft, leafy premium grass hay by itself or mixed with alfalfa. The Hakari brome is quick to establish, the orchardgrass and timothy are a little slower. Does best on well drained soils with good fertility. Seed 10-15 lbs with alfalfa or 25-30 lbs by itself.Byron Seed LLC - This product is supplied by Byron Seeds LLC, a company that specializes in forages.

Lowland Hay Mix
Lowland Hay mix tolerates wetter soils and is a mixture of 50% Kingfisher 444 or 222 alfalfa, 15% Cyclone II red clover, 15% hay type Tall Fescue, 10% late heading Orchardgrass, and 10% Timothy. The alfalfa varieties have a branched root system designed to keep more roots above a high water table. Endophyte-free tall fescue for high fiber digestibility. An easy to dry mixture designed for dry hay, silage or balage production. Seed at 25-30 lbs/acre.Byron Seed LLC - This product is supplied by Byron Seeds LLC, a company that specializes in forages.
